How soon will I notice effects?Updated 4 hours ago

FODZYME® works during digestion by breaking down FODMAPs in the meal it's applied to. Since FODMAP-related symptoms typically appear 4 to 8 hours after eating (when these carbohydrates reach the large intestine and begin fermenting), that's the window where you'll notice a difference. If you feel better several hours after a meal that would normally cause symptoms, that's a strong sign FODZYME® is helping.

Some people notice improvement with their very first use, while others benefit from a few days of consistent use to dial in their dosing and technique.

What improvement looks like

Reduced digestive discomfort

The most noticeable sign is reduced digestive discomfort after high-FODMAP meals. Many people experience less bloating and gas within 4-8 hours, reduced abdominal pain or pressure, and gradual improvements in bowel habits with repeated use. Changes in diarrhea or constipation may take longer to notice, as hydration, diet, stress, and activity also play a role.

Partial improvement

You don't need complete symptom elimination to consider FODZYME® effective. If bloating felt less intense than usual, discomfort passed more quickly, or symptoms were milder even if not completely gone, that's meaningful. It suggests FODZYME® is helping and that adjustments to dose, timing, or application could improve results further.

Consistency is key

For the best assessment, use FODZYME® with every meal that contains FODMAPs for at least 5-7 days. Adjust dosing based on meal size and FODMAP content. Keeping a simple log of what you ate, the dose you used, and how you felt can help you spot patterns more clearly than relying on memory alone.

Individual results vary

Some people notice improvements right away, while others need more time or dosage adjustments. Factors that influence your experience include your sensitivity level to different FODMAPs, the types and amounts you're consuming, your gut microbiome, and overall digestive health.

What if I don't notice a difference?

If symptoms don’t improve:

  • Check that you’re using the right dose.
  • Make sure FODZYME® is applied with the first bite or mixed directly into food.
  • Consider whether your symptoms may be triggered by non-FODMAP factors such as stress, other food sensitivities, or underlying conditions.
